The promoters of Orient Refractories Ltd have entered into an agreement with Dutch US Holding B.V. Netherlands to sell 5.24 crore shares, which is 43.62 per cent stake of the total paid-up equity of the company. The promoters will offload shares at Rs 43 each, the company said in a release to the Bombay Stock Exchange..
Shares of Orient Refractories, however, tumbled 6.1 per cent to close at Rs 36.95 on the BSE.
At the end of September 2012, promoters held 48.61 per cent stake in the company.
Orient Refractories is a refractory and monolithic product maker and caters primarily to the iron and steel industry.
